Thanks for posting the picture. We were on the Inaugural Alaska sailing (May 3-10, 2011) and while on one of our tours we were told about the rock paintings. We were told that it was a tradition that a rock was painted with all the ships information during the ship's first docking in Skagway but since it was a little damp when we were in Skagway our tour guide said that Disney probably would wait for nicer weather during the season. Glad to see DCL keeping up the tradition.
 
We visited the wall on our July 5th cruise. We could see the DCL one from our ship (especially since it was new and bright white) but the Carnival ship in port with us was blocking many of them. So after our excursion on the White Pass rail we walked over to see them. Some of them date back to the 1920's! A very cool tradition and I encourage anyone visiting Skagway to check it out.
